House raising services involve elevating an existing home to a higher foundation level. This process typically requires carefully lifting the entire structure to provide space for foundation repairs, flood mitigation, or other structural improvements.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the house is raised safely and accurately, minimizing potential damage to the property during the process. Once the house is elevated, a new foundation is constructed beneath it, providing a stable and durable base for long-term stability.

This service addresses several common problems faced by homeowners. It is often used to mitigate flood risks in areas prone to flooding or rising water levels, helping to protect the property and its contents. House raising can also be part of a foundation repair strategy for homes experiencing settling or structural issues, preventing further damage and extending the building’s lifespan. Additionally, it allows for the installation of improved drainage systems or the addition of basement space, enhancing the property's functionality and resilience.

Properties that typically utilize house raising services include older homes, especially those in flood-prone or low-lying regions. Residential properties with foundation issues or those seeking to elevate their homes for flood protection are common candidates. Commercial buildings, historic structures, and multi-family residences may also require house raising when structural concerns or flood mitigation measures are necessary. The service can be adapted to various property types, provided the structure is suitable for lifting and foundation work.

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$20,000 and $80,000, depending on the size and foundation type. For example, raising a small single-family home might be around $25,000, while larger or more complex projects can exceed $70,000.

Factors Influencing Cost - The overall price varies based on the home's size, foundation type, and the extent of structural work needed. Additional expenses may include permits, inspections, and foundation repairs, which can add several thousand dollars.

Average Expenses - Most homeowners in Addison, IL, can expect to pay approximately $30,000 to $60,000 for house raising services. Larger homes or those requiring extensive underpinning tend to be at the higher end of this range.

Cost Variability - Costs can vary significantly depending on local contractors and specific project requirements. It is advisable to get detailed estimates from local service providers to understand the potential expenses for a particular property.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
